Resilience in the post-welfare inner city : voluntary sector geographies in London, Los Angeles and Sydney /

Moving beyond theoretical notions of 'resilience' this is the first book to offer a conceptual and empirical approach to exploring and comparing the process of resilience across service 'hubs' in three complex but different global inner-city regions: London, Los Angeles and Sydne...
